6WP MOTOR DESCRIPTION
• Stator impregnated with a special epoxy resin and hermetically sealed, in order to guarantee the
best electrical insulation and the most efficient cooling.
• Rotor and bearings lubricated with a solution of water and polypropylenic glycol.
• Removable cable connector.
• AISI 304 outer sleeve.
• AISI 431 splined shaft end.
• Cast iron G20 upper bracket.
• Motor sealing provided by labyrinth sand slinger and mechanical seal.
• Pressure balancing diaphragm.

PRELIMINARY INSPECTION

[√] Visually check the motor integrity, in order to find possibile damages due to transportation.
[√] Check power and voltage according to the application.
[√] Manually check that the shaft can rotate.
[√] Check the insulation resistance with a megger before installation: referring to a brand new
motor, the resistance must be over 500 Mohm.

TRANSPORT AND STORAGE

• Store motor in original package until assembly.
• Under no circumstances may the motor be stored as temperatures
above +50° C since this can lead to filling liquid leakage and
premature motor failure.
TOPPING THE MOTOR FLUID
Before the installation, check the motor fluid level and refill if necessary.
Refill the motor with clean water as follows:
1. Stand the motor vertically and take the plug off using an hexagon screw driver (5 mm).
2. Turn the motor shaft by hand and rock the motor gently to and fro.
3. Refill with water until fluid is full to the brim.
4. Turn the motor shaft by hand and rock the motor gently to and fro again.
5. Check the liquid level and if necessary refill again.
6. Refix the plug.
